This role will work within a team of product managers responsible for developing the company’s commercial software and data products across UK, EU, US & ROW markets. The role will be responsible to the Head of Digital Products. The Product Manager will work closely with solution owners in the Regional business units, as well as directly with customers to understand their requirements and business drivers and use this input to develop and maintain the product roadmaps. This will include interacting with customers regarding the functional capabilities of the software as part of the sales process, support for tender submissions and involvement with 3rd party partner relationships as required. The Product Manager will also need to work internally with our engineering teams, project management and service delivery functions to communicate the product vision and goals and ensure successful delivery of the product in line with the roadmap. Responsibilities:

Define the product vision and strategy. Work closely with stakeholders across the organisation including sales, marketing and customer success teams to gather insights and align product management activities with overall company objectives. Present the product at industry events, user forums and customer specific meetings. Provide ongoing competitor & market analysis. Define, maintain and communicate the product roadmap. Drive the execution of the product roadmap, considering market requirements, regional business objectives and customer commitments. Work with the Product Owners, Engineering Teams and Service Delivery to elaborate requirements, ensure solutions align to product spec and features are delivered in line with the product roadmap delivery. Oversee the entire product lifecycle, from ideation to launch and beyond. Continually evaluate and improve process to enhance product delivery timelines and quality. Analyse and report on product health, ensuring that risks are identified early, and issues are resolved quickly. Manage the investment pipeline for your product portfolio ensuring that investment decisions drive value for the overall business and are accepted/rejected and prioritised based on RoI and value. Work with the sales team on specific customer opportunities including support for proposals & presentations.
